Interfaccia IXpsSignatureRequest (xpsdigitalsignature.h)
Accede ai componenti di una richiesta di firma.
Ereditarietà
L'interfaccia IXpsSignatureRequest eredita dall'interfaccia IUnknown . IXpsSignatureRequest include anche questi tipi di membri:
Metodi
L'interfaccia IXpsSignatureRequest include questi metodi.
IXpsSignatureRequest::GetIntent Imposta la stringa che descrive la finalità o il significato della firma. (IXpsSignatureRequest.GetIntent) |
IXpsSignatureRequest::GetRequestedSigner Ottiene l'identità della persona che ha firmato o richiede di firmare il pacchetto. |
IXpsSignatureRequest::GetRequestId Ottiene l'identificatore univoco della richiesta di firma. |
IXpsSignatureRequest::GetRequestSignByDate Ottiene la data e l'ora prima della quale il firmatario richiesto deve firmare le parti specificate del documento. |
IXpsSignatureRequest::GetSignature Ottiene un puntatore a un'interfaccia IXpsSignature contenente la firma digitale XPS con lo stesso identificatore univoco della richiesta di firma. |
IXpsSignatureRequest::GetSigningLocale Ottiene la giurisdizione legale del percorso di firma del pacchetto. |
IXpsSignatureRequest::GetSpotLocation Ottiene la pagina e il percorso nella pagina in cui verrà visualizzata la firma digitale visibile o la richiesta di firma digitale. |
IXpsSignatureRequest::SetIntent Imposta la stringa che descrive la finalità o il significato della firma. (IXpsSignatureRequest.SetIntent) |
IXpsSignatureRequest::SetRequestedSigner Imposta l'identità della persona che ha firmato o è richiesta per firmare il pacchetto. |
IXpsSignatureRequest::SetRequestSignByDate Imposta la data e l'ora prima della quale il firmatario richiesto deve firmare le parti specificate del documento. |
IXpsSignatureRequest::SetSigningLocale Imposta la giurisdizione legale del percorso di firma del pacchetto. |
IXpsSignatureRequest::SetSpotLocation Specifica la pagina e il percorso nella pagina in cui verrà visualizzata la firma digitale visibile o la richiesta di firma digitale. |
Commenti
L'interfaccia IXpsSignatureRequest corrisponde a un singolo elemento SignatureDefinition nel markup della parte SignatureDefinitons.
Questo markup dell'elemento SignatureDefinition è descritto nella sezione 10.2.2 della specifica di carta XML.
Tutte le richieste di firma vengono archiviate in una raccolta di richieste di un blocco di firma. Non possono esistere indipendentemente dall'interfaccia IXpsSignatureBlock da cui sono stati creata un'istanza.
Requisiti
Requisito | Valore |
---|---|
Client minimo supportato | Windows 7 [solo app desktop] |
Server minimo supportato | Windows Server 2008 R2 [solo app desktop] |
Piattaforma di destinazione | Windows |
Intestazione | xpsdigitalsignature.h |